What’s the Average Body Lift Cost in Atlanta, GA?
According to data compiled by RealSelf.com, body lift patients in Georgia pay an average of $21,000. However, prices vary widely based on the extent of the surgery and whether you’re having a lower body lift, upper body lift, or full body lift. Factors That Affect Body Lift Pricing
If you’ve already started your procedure research, you’ve probably noticed that the quotes available online can vary widely. That’s because there’s no “one-size-fits-all” approach to your body lift. Here are some of the key factors that influence pricing in the Atlanta area.
Extent of the Procedure
A full body lift addressing the upper and lower body costs more than a targeted lift. We customize your body lift to your unique needs, and may recommend additional procedures, such as an arm lift, thigh lift, drainless tummy tuck, or skin tightening to complement your results.
When considering the price of a body lift, the extent of correction desired and the number of areas you’d like to treat play a significant role in the total cost.
Surgeon’s Expertise
Your surgeon’s credentials and experience with post-weight loss body contouring also influence the cost. A board-certified plastic surgeon who has undergone specialized training typically commands a higher price that reflects their expertise. Geographical Location
Urban metro areas like Atlanta with higher living costs often have higher surgical fees than providers in more rural areas. Where your provider is located and where the procedure is done (see below) will also dictate the cost. That’s why it’s often more helpful to look at the average body lift price at the state level rather than the national one when looking for a ballpark number for surgery.
Surgical Facility Fees
Accredited surgical facilities charge fees for the use of their operating rooms and equipment. These fees can vary based on the facility’s location and the type of equipment used. For example, hospitals are typically more expensive than outpatient centers.
Anesthesia Fees
The type of anesthesia used and who administers it is another factor to keep in mind. A board-certified anesthesiologist is more expensive than a nurse anesthetist. Similarly, general anesthesia costs more than local anesthesia with sedation.
Pre- and Post-Surgical Care
This category of expenses includes costs for your consultation, any pre-operative bloodwork or testing, follow-up visits, compression garments, surgical drains (if needed), and any necessary medications.

Lower Body Lift vs Upper Body Lift Cost Differences
The cost differences between upper and lower body lifts can be significant. Upper body lifts typically address the arms, breasts, bra line, and upper back, while lower body lifts enhance areas including the buttocks, thighs, and abdomen. A full body lift includes all of these areas for a dramatic transformation. Additionally, all of our customized body lift procedures leverage liposuction to eliminate stubborn areas of unwanted fat.
Due to its complexity, a full body lift carries the highest price tag, and a lower body lift is typically more extensive than an upper body lift.
